Wake up and put your beach shorts on Iggly Squiggly Wiggly! We’re going to the beach today, grab your towel we’re leaving quickly. I’d like to get there early, Mama Wiggly called out loud. The temperature today so hot, it’s bound to attract a crowd. Throw your little red bucket, and your little yellow spade, leaving room for my book in the beach bag that I made.
Lying in the hot sand Iggly Squiggly very happy. Then came a little dog licky-licky and so snappy. If you don’t mind Iggly Squiggly said, could you please stop licking toes. A sensation I don’t need right now so tickly with your nose. A whistle from the distance had the little dog leave. Legs buckled as it ran off, marking sand in a weave.
I’m going for a swim Mama, would you come with me? We can jump the big waves, the ones out there that I can see. Between the flags he ran to the water very glistening. Iggly Squiggly singing his favourite song but nobody was listening. The water was so refreshing and inviting Iggly Squiggly thought. Staying in so long his skin went very wrinkly white and taut.
Running back to Mama Wiggly who was reading her new book. Too many words for Iggly Squiggly so no urge to have a look. His mind was on the hamper and the yummy food inside. Iggly Squiggly was exhausted and so hungry from the tide. I’ve made some special sandwiches Iggly, with jelly jam and cheese. The very words made his mouth water. Taste guaranteed to please.
Tearing off the plastic wrap, about to take a bite. Iggly Squiggly heard a voice he knew, then saw a pleasant sight. Little Poe, running towards him, carrying the biggest cone of ice-cream. I bought this for you Iggly but too early it would seem. Perhaps I’ll eat it myself to stop it dripping down my sleeve. Unless you can convince Mama Wiggly, that the sandwich you should leave.
Face covered in ice-cream, it was hard to stop it running. The sun was streaming down, Little Poe had been so cunning. Whilst Iggly Squiggly licked the ice-cream to stop it melting on the sand, Little Poe gobbled the sandwich fast directly from his hand. Licking his lips so proudly he yelled out the biggest loudest YUM. That’s the best sandwich he repeated in a blissful gloating hum.
Surprised to see another sandwich coming from the hamper, sent Little Poe off towards home, so fast did he then scamper. I always come prepared said Mama Wiggly with a giggle. That Little Poe, that friend of yours, got the one without the pickle. Iggly Squiggly’s smile stretched from ear to ear it felt. It was indeed a good thing to eat the ice-cream as it melt.
This was the best day at the beach said a very tired Iggly Squiggly at 6:20pm
